A key is only as accurate as the machine that cuts it. Cheap, outdated cutting tools produce imprecise edges that cause:
Jamming inside the lock
Difficulty turning the cylinder
Long-term lock damage
Frequent wear and tear
A trustworthy shop in Dubai will always invest in high-end duplication systems such as:
Electronic precision cutters
Laser key machines
Calibration tools
Key code reading devices
Even for a basic door key, the accuracy of the cut matters. The smoother and more precise the duplication, the longer your lock will last.

The blank is the raw material that becomes your new key. Cheap blanks bend, snap, wear out, or corrode quickly—especially in Dubai’s heat and humidity.
A trustworthy shop will offer:
Brass blanks (strong, long-lasting)
Nickel-silver blanks (premium quality)
Branded blanks from reputable manufacturers
If a shop uses very lightweight, flimsy blanks or cannot identify the brand, treat that as a red flag.
Well-trained locksmiths know which blanks:
Fit different lock types
Work best with heavy-duty usage
Are suitable for villas, apartments, offices, and industrial locks
High-quality blanks ensure smooth rotation, longevity, and consistent performance.

A trustworthy locksmith will never simply hand you the newly cut key and send you away. Instead, they will:
Compare the duplicate to the original
Check the teeth alignment
Inspect the edges for burrs
Ensure the cut matches the lock pattern
Ask you about the condition of the lock at home
High-end shops will also use a micrometer or gauge tool to confirm accuracy.
If they test-fit the key inside a compatible lock at the shop, even better. This shows professionalism and a commitment to quality.

For a standard household or office key, the process generally takes:
2–5 minutes for cutting
1–3 minutes for finishing & smoothing
1–2 minutes for testing and inspection
Quality duplication is fast—but never rushed.
If a shop finishes in under 20–30 seconds, it typically means:
No inspection
No alignment check
Poor finishing
No testing
Good shops balance speed with precision.
